Question: A plant that manufactures its own food is [DPMT 1976; AFMC 1986]

Options:

A) Autotroph

B) Parasite

C) Epiphyte

D) Saprophyte

Show Answer

Answer:

Correct Answer: A

Solution:

Autotrophs are green plants capable of synthesizing their own food from raw material ( $ CO_2 $ , water and sunlight).

Thus they are independent and self-nourishing.
